Community Council Decision
North York Community Council:
1. Requested the Senior Manager, Heritage Planning, research and evaluate the properties at 75 Talara Drive and 11 Dervock Crescent for inclusion on the City's Heritage Register and to report back to North York Community Council with the results of this evaluation.

Summary
Amongst all of the intensification and redevelopment occurring along the Sheppard East subway corridor, rests an original and unique piece of North York history. The continuous building at 75 Talara Drive and 11 Dervock Crescent is well known for its distinct shape and style. It is now one of the few examples of low-rise "Missing Middle" accommodation in the area. In recognition of this landmark rental property, I am seeking an expert opinion and request that staff evaluate it in order to preserve the existing property as a potential heritage resource.
